1

Elevate Your Google Reviews through Expert Help

News Discuss 
Gaining positive customer reviews is crucial for any business's online visibility. But, getting those stellar reviews can be a struggle. That's where expert help comes in. Professional review management companies can https://nicolastiqj099221.wikiannouncement.com/user

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story